Makeblock mBot Arduino Robot Kit with Scratch Coding Box
The Makeblock mBot Arduino Robot Kit is designed for children ages 8-12 to learn coding through hands-on projects. This kit integrates Scratch and Arduino programming, offering a structured learning experience with four distinct programming projects. It serves as a STEM educational tool, encouraging both logical thinking and creativity in young learners.
